#4fa42e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fa42e is composed of 31% red, 64.3%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 103.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 41.2%. #4fa42e color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ff5c with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#4fa42e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4fa42e has RGB values of R:79, G:164,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5219374.

Hex triplet 4fa42e #4fa42e
RGB Decimal 79, 164, 46 rgb(79,164,46)
RGB Percent 31, 64.3, 18 rgb(31%,64.3%,18%)
CMYK 52, 0, 72, 36
HSL 103.2°, 56.2, 41.2 hsl(103.2,56.2%,41.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 103.2°, 72, 64.3
Web Safe 669933 #669933
CIE-LAB 60.257, -47.022, 50.703
XYZ 16.992, 28.409, 7.173
xyY 0.323, 0.54, 28.409
CIE-LCH 60.257, 69.151, 132.843
CIE-LUV 60.257, -40.388, 64.183
Hunter-Lab 53.3, -36.369, 29.331
Binary 01001111, 10100100, 00101110

Shades and Tints of #4fa42e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050b03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fa42e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686b67 is the less saturated color, while #3dcc06 is the most saturated one.
